Remembering the Missions

The Diocese of Trenton joined its counterparts across the globe in observing World Mission Sunday Oct. 20.

With the theme,“Do good on earth,” World Mission Sunday was celebrated locally during a Mass in St. Mary of the Assumption Cathedral, Trenton.

Father Peter James Alindogan, newly appointed diocesan director of the Pontifical Mission Societies and pastor of St. Charles Borromeo Parish, Cinnaminson, was principal celebrant of the Mass. Homilist was Maryknoll Father Kevin Hanlon, vocation director of the Maryknoll Missioners.
